Abstract

The role of retired TNI officers in Indonesian politics is very significant, especially during the New Order era, when they had considerable influence in political and electoral processes. Competition between retired officers can influence election results, as shown by the conflict between the "Red and White" and "Cendana" groups during the 1987 and 1992 elections. In general, however, retired TNI officers still supported the New Order government and did not significantly affect the election results. After the Reformation era, many military retirees entered the world of politics and government, but competition between them became a complex problem. The government and related institutions are trying to address this problem by promoting communication and cooperation among retired military officers and educating them about democratic values ​​and human rights. Many retired generals, such as Suharto, Susilo Bambang Yudhoyono, Wiranto, and Luhut Binsar Pandjaitan, have played important roles in Indonesian politics as politicians. However, their involvement in politics can lead to competition and conflict, especially since they are often divided into opposing camps in the political arena.
